Autonomous Agents: An Advanced Course on AI Integration and Deployment
Abstract
A majority of the courses on autonomous systems focus on robotics, despite the growing use of autonomous agents in a wide spectrum of applications, from smart homes to intelligent traffic control. Our goal in designing a new senior-level undergraduate course is to teach the integration of a variety of AI techniques in uncertain environments, without the dependence on topics such as robotic control and localization. We chose the application of an autonomous greenhouse to frame our discussions and our student projects because of the greenhouse's self-contained nature and objective metrics for successfully growing plants. We detail our curriculum design, including lecture topics and assignments, and our iterative process for updating the course over the last four years. Finally, we present some student feedback about the course and opportunities for future improvement.
Cite
Text
Rosenthal and Simmons. "Autonomous Agents: An Advanced Course on AI Integration and Deployment." AAAI Conference on Artificial Intelligence, 2023. doi:10.1609/AAAI.V37I13.26881Markdown
[Rosenthal and Simmons. "Autonomous Agents: An Advanced Course on AI Integration and Deployment." AAAI Conference on Artificial Intelligence, 2023.](https://mlanthology.org/aaai/2023/rosenthal2023aaai-autonomous/) doi:10.1609/AAAI.V37I13.26881BibTeX
@inproceedings{rosenthal2023aaai-autonomous,
title = {{Autonomous Agents: An Advanced Course on AI Integration and Deployment}},
author = {Rosenthal, Stephanie and Simmons, Reid G.},
booktitle = {AAAI Conference on Artificial Intelligence},
year = {2023},
pages = {15843-15850},
doi = {10.1609/AAAI.V37I13.26881},
url = {https://mlanthology.org/aaai/2023/rosenthal2023aaai-autonomous/}
}